unknown engine connection/piece? 700 1985

model: 1985 740t

engine: b230ft

There is a black, rectagular plastic piece mounted on top of my engine on a metal stand. This piece has three wires coming into it, and when I remove the cover (which just slides up and off) I see four connection slots inside (like the slots for a relay in teh relay board).

While three wires lead into this piece, it doesn't appear to have any purpose. I'm wondering what it does. It's mounted right on top of the engine itself, behind the last O in VOLVO on the engine (or thereabouts). It is connected via a metal stand that is hooked under one of the main bolts on top of the engine.

Any responses about this piece would be welcome.
